The Active Viewer’s Checklist
Before hitting “play,” prepare:
- Open a notepad – Jot down assumptions before each hand (e.g., “Villain opens 2.5x from CO → likely 28% range”).
- Mute audio initially – Watch the first 30 seconds of action silently. Predict the streamer’s move.
- Track stack-to-pot ratios (SPR) – Note how decisions shift as SPR drops below 3, 5, or 10.
- Flag recurring opponents – If the same player appears across sessions, study their tendencies separately.
- Pause after big folds – Ask: “What combo did they rule out? What does this imply about their earlier actions?”
This transforms viewing from consumption to training.

Turning Streams into Study Material: 3 Actionable Workflows
Don’t just watch—repurpose content.
Workflow 1: The Range Reconstruction Drill
Pick a hand where the streamer calls a 3-bet preflop. Freeze frame.
- Write down your estimated calling range.
- After the hand concludes, compare with solver output (use free tools like GTO+ trial).
- Note discrepancies: Did you overvalue suited connectors? Undervalue offsuit broadways?
Workflow 2: The Tilt Timeline
Track emotional shifts across a 2-hour session:
- Mark timestamps where voice pitch rises or betting becomes erratic.
- Correlate with stack changes. Most pros tilt after 3 consecutive coolers—not just big losses.
- Build your own “tilt trigger” list to avoid similar patterns.
Workflow 3: The Opponent Archetype Catalog
Create a spreadsheet of recurring player types:
- Maniac Mike: 60% VPIP, 25% PFR, never folds postflop
- Nit Nancy: 12% VPIP, 4-bets only AA/KK
- Balanced Ben: Adjusts sizing based on board texture
When you face similar players offline, reference your catalog for instant counter-strategies.
